Trosolwg o'r swydd
Clinical and Care Professional Leads support south east London-wide and borough programmes of work, therefore, there is an expectation that you currently work within south east London, and for borough based roles, within that borough.
The Clinical/Care Professional Lead for Quality & Safety is a key role within the Lambeth Together Care Partnership, working with partners including the NHS, Local Authority and our communities. The postholder will collaborate with a number of existing clinical and care professional leaders, SEL ICS colleagues and other stakeholders to support the development of a more coordinated and shared approach to maximising the quality and safety of local services, as well as supporting the borough to deliver its responsibilities around these areas.

Prif ddyletswyddau'r swydd
• Working with key teams within our partnership to help them ensure the delivery of our quality objectives, identifying opportunities for improvement and highlighting concerns or risks to quality via the Lambeth Together Assurance Group, and any other key local fora that have a responsibility for quality improvement and assurance, including close working with Delivery Alliances, Primary Care and Public Health.
• Acting as a key interface with the SEL ICB Quality, Safety and Nursing Directorate team, supporting Lambeth to provide assurance on quality at Place to the ICB Quality and Performance Committee, and supporting the SEL quality team with reviewing CQC Ratings, the Patients Safety Incident Response Framework, Themes & Concerns, Learning from Deaths, and Quality Alerts. The postholder will advise on approaches to embedding learning at place, such as running learning events.
• Representing Lambeth at the quarterly ICS System Quality Surveillance Group, and other quality governance meetings where possible to identify/contribute to discussions re issues of concern or sharing improvements. This requires coordination with the other 5 CCPLs in SE London.

The South East London Integrated Care System (SELICS) brings together the organisations responsible for health and care services in south east London, making the greatest possible contribution to the health and wellbeing of people living in our six boroughs.
SELICS is made up of staff working in many different roles, in different settings, employed in different ways, by a wide range of partner organisations, and are at the centre of our collective ambition for greater integration and better care. Employing organisations include NHS Trusts, GP practices, Social Care and Voluntary sector organisations, social enterprises, dental surgeries, pharmacies and optometrists.
